Qubes OS version:

R4.0

Affected component(s):

Dom0 Kernel


Steps to reproduce the behavior:

Run find /lib/modules/4.14.18-1.pvops.qubes.x86_64/kernel/drivers/usb

Expected behavior:

No output or an error that the directory does not exist

Actual behavior:

Lots of output

General notes:

Dom0 does not need USB drivers, and they increase attack surface in the event of a misconfiguration.

Dom0 does not need USB drivers, and they increase attack surface in the event of a misconfiguration.

This is not true. Using USB VM is optional. Also Anti-Evil-Maid, or simply having the system installed on USB disk require USB in dom0.
